2000 census population (rank): 484,674 (31); % change: ?2.5;
Male: 227,094 (46.9%);
Female: 257,580 (53.1%);
White: 135,956 (28.1%);
Black: 325,947 (67.3%);
American Indian and Alaska Native: 991 (0.2%);
Asian: 10,972 (2.3%);
Other race: 4,498 (0.9%);
Two or more races: 6,201 (1.3%);
Hispanic/Latino: 14,826 (3.1%).
2000 percent population 18 and over: 73.3%;
65 and over: 11.7%;
Median age: 33.1.
